Transaction d7922ae4793ac0e294bd8631213c4596222475c156bad79ae8d84e0c05cecaa9
1 Input
1 Output
-
d7922ae4793ac0e294bd8631213c4596222475c156bad79ae8d84e0c05cecaa9:0
- value
- 588780
- script pubkey
- OP_0 OP_PUSHBYTES_20 1c51a7d195b0f54fdd8146ac92b896711a818386
- address
- bc1qr3g605v4kr65lhvpg6kf9wykwydgrquxytt2pf